There are obviously songs that everyone loves, some that most like and some that only a few like. What are some songs that had potential in your moment that wasn’t achieved? I find The Last Resort, You Never Cried Like A Lover, and Too Many Hands as underachieving songs. I like the lyrics and story of the last resort but the music is lacking until the end in my opinion (though I understand the music isn’t meant to be in your face or excitint), YNCLAL I feel has really subpar verses but the second half is much better with the “broken down carousel” line, the harmonies and the solo. I think Too Many Hands has a great riff, good solos and some good high harmony but I don’t care for the lyrics something about “ too Many Hands” as a song title just isn’t that appealing. Mine probably won't be popular... Teenage Jail.

They could have stretched it out & actually made it an interesting story about the kid instead of just having him sullenly staring out the window. If they'd added a verse to explain the way he feels or what he's doing, ditched the totally gratuitous Henley section (or written more interesting words if it HAD to be there) and lengthened the solo, made it slightly more melodic, then done more with the last verse than just repeating 'you're not like, etc etc and then ending with the totally unsatisfactory 'get something good for yourself' perhaps it could have been a decent song.
